Amber Alert cancelled after three kids and mom found near Sylvan Lake

Jun 1, 2019 | 5:20 AM

An Amber Alert for three kids believed to have been abducted from their home in Fox Creek was cancelled Saturday morning after police discovered the trio and their mother near Sylvan Lake.

Alberta RCMP say at approximately 1:30 a.m., a four-year-old, three-year-old, and nine-month-old were taken from their home.

The Amber Alert was issued just before 5 a.m, and cancelled at 7:40 a.m. when Sylvan Lake RCMP attended to a vehicle on the roadside of Hwy 20 north of town where the mother and three kids were located.

The children were unharmed, but were taken to hospital as a precaution.

Charmaine Darnel, the kids’ mother, remains in police custody and is facing charges pending further investigation.

“Amber Alerts are used by police to engage the public in locating an abducted child (or adult with a proven mental or physical disability) who is at risk of harm,” says Alberta RCMP in a release.

“The Alberta RCMP would like to thank the member of the public for alerting police after they received the Amber Alert that led to a swift resolution to this morning’s incident.”
